PT Unknown AU Dimosthenis Karatzas Marçal Rusiñol Coen Antens Miquel Ferrer TI Segmentation Robust to the Vignette Effect for Machine Vision Systems BT 19th International Conference on Pattern Recognition PY 2008 DI 10.1109/ICPR.2008.4760957 AB The vignette effect (radial fall-off) is commonly encountered in images obtained through certain image acquisition setups and can seriously hinder automatic analysis processes. In this paper we present a fast and efficient method for dealing with vignetting in the context of object segmentation in an existing industrial inspection setup. The vignette effect is modelled here as a circular, non-linear gradient. The method estimates the gradient parameters and employs them to perform segmentation. Segmentation results on a variety of images indicate that the presented method is able to successfully tackle the vignette effect. ER
